Pattaya will step up its AIDS prevention and education efforts by handing out free condoms and literature at booths at the Thepprasit Market on Valentine’s Day, Feb. 14.

At an AIDS networking meeting Jan. 25, Mayor Itthiphol Kunplome said the city needs to do more to both help prevent the spread of HIV and AIDS as well as care for victims.

The city, he noted, already participates in World AIDS Day each Dec. 1 and plans to increase promotion of AIDS-prevention information.
